    Besides new hood hinges, it has the dreaded Clamshell tailgate sag, that usually means a cracked regulator. Really base model car, the only options I see are 3rd row seat, A/C, Tinted glass, Bumper rub strips, and a roof rack. I will give the seller credit as they are showing pretty much everything on the car.

    I was born earlier than 1991 but after these cars left production and I still don't remember ever seeing these big wagons growing up. The only place I ever see them is in my driveway and I've seriously never seen another one on the road. I think the Suburban had become the soccer mom car of choice by 1984-1985 (the minivan by 1990) and the wagons were seen as dated relics of another time. And the social climbers wouldn't want to be seen in one. I remember my friend's mom had a 1975-1976 4 door big Buick (9-10 years old at the time) and it was seen as a poor person's beater with nothing but problems.

    This car looks like a decent starting point for a clamshell wagon if you want one, the lack of options will turn off a lot of people though. And the tail gate sag is just one of those iffy things, it could be the gate not fully raised but more often it's the cracked gate...

    I lived in Ontario and these cars had a 5 year life span max. They would just rust to oblivion in no time at all. I some how recall the 77 and later cars suddenly getting much better at rust and mechanics. I remember cars rarely getting to 100k before hitting the scrap yard.
